The group discussed some upcoming opportunities that may be of interest the whole group, so I am posting here.The first is the Developmental Medicine Fellowship that will be starting at Baylor in July of 2024. They are recruiting interested family medicine, medicine, and med-peds residents to complete an additional year of training focused on caring for adults with intellectual and developmental disabilities, such as autism, cerebral palsy, and spina bifida.
